Maryland man charged in library break-in

A Maryland man was arrested after he was caught breaking into a library in an attempt to steal money, police said.

Anne Arundel County police said officers responded to the Severna Park Library, located at 45 West McKinsey Road, at about 7:30 p.m. Saturday after an alarm went off. Police saw damage to the building and signs of forced entry.

Officers then saw someone moving in the building; a K-9 unit found 22-year-old Joseph D. Smith, of Annapolis, hiding in a storage room, police said.

Authorities said Smith had apparently broken into the building to steal money. He is facing charges of burglary, destruction of property and theft.
